Output 258389093d561ff1638b2b28f66101ef0809503b0070a9e834eb68a6425a28e4:0

value
2349126
script pubkey
OP_0 OP_PUSHBYTES_20 bbc7106a5eaa51fbaabad9ce9cab68af0ed9a671
address
bc1qh0r3q6j74fglh246m88fe2mg4u8dnfn377a7w4
transaction
258389093d561ff1638b2b28f66101ef0809503b0070a9e834eb68a6425a28e4